Embarking on a Milwaukee Adventure: Your Essential Packing Guide
As an avid traveler, I’ve learned that packing smart is just as important as picking the right destination. And when it comes to Milwaukee, a city that’s as diverse in its weather as it is in its attractions, you’ll want to be prepared for anything. So, let’s dive into the top 10 essential items you’ll need for your Milwaukee adventure. 🎒
1. Weather-Appropriate Clothing
One thing you’ll quickly learn about Milwaukee is that the weather can be unpredictable. From sweltering summers to frigid winters, you’ll need to pack accordingly. Always check the forecast before your trip and pack layers to accommodate sudden changes. 🌦️
2. Comfortable Walking Shoes
With its beautiful lakefront trails and bustling downtown, Milwaukee is a city best explored on foot. A pair of comfortable walking shoes is a must. Trust me, your feet will thank you after a day of exploring the Historic Third Ward or strolling along the RiverWalk. 👟
3. Reusable Water Bottle
Staying hydrated is key, especially during those hot Milwaukee summers. Plus, with numerous water fountains around the city, you’ll have no problem refilling your bottle. It’s a small step that’s good for your health and the environment. 🌎
4. Portable Charger
Between navigating the city, snapping photos of the stunning architecture, and looking up the best local eateries, your phone’s battery can drain quickly. A portable charger can be a lifesaver when you’re out and about. 🔋
5. Local Map
While digital maps are handy, having a physical map can be a fun and practical way to navigate Milwaukee. Plus, it makes a great souvenir! 🗺️
6. Snacks
While you’ll definitely want to try Milwaukee’s famous cheese curds and bratwurst, having some snacks on hand can keep hunger at bay during your explorations. 🍎
7. Sunscreen
Whether you’re visiting in the summer or winter, protecting your skin from the sun’s rays is essential. Remember, even on cloudy days, UV rays can still cause damage. ☀️
8. Umbrella
As I mentioned earlier, Milwaukee’s weather can be unpredictable. An umbrella can keep you dry during sudden rain showers and also provide some shade on particularly sunny days. ☔
9. Backpack
A sturdy backpack is ideal for carrying your essentials while exploring Milwaukee. Opt for one with comfortable straps and plenty of compartments for easy organization. 🎒
10. A Sense of Adventure
Last but not least, bring your sense of adventure! From its rich history to its vibrant arts scene, Milwaukee has something for everyone. So, be open to new experiences and enjoy all that this fantastic city has to offer. 🌆
FAQs
What is the best time to visit Milwaukee?
The best time to visit Milwaukee is during the summer and fall when the weather is warm, and the city hosts numerous festivals.
What should I wear in Milwaukee?
Comfortable, casual clothing is suitable for most places in Milwaukee. However, if you plan to visit upscale restaurants or attend the theater, you might want to pack something a bit more formal.
Is Milwaukee a walkable city?
Yes, Milwaukee is very walkable, especially in areas like the Historic Third Ward and the RiverWalk. However, public transportation is also readily available.
